Nothing Phone 4a Pro Leak: Key Specs and Performance Details Revealed

by Prakash Dhanasekaran
Nothing Phone

The smartphone industry constantly evolves with new leaks shaping consumer expectations before official announcements. Recent reports surrounding the upcoming Nothing Phone model suggest that the device may introduce notable improvements in processing power, efficiency, and usability. Positioned within the competitive mid range segment, the leaked specifications indicate a strong focus on delivering practical performance rather than only headline-grabbing numbers.

Early information points toward hardware enhancements such as 12GB RAM, the integration of snapdragon 7s gen 2, and refined battery optimization techniques. These elements together hint at a meaningful performance upgrade, especially for users who prioritize smooth multitasking, gaming stability, and longer daily usage without frequent charging interruptions.

Overview of the Leaked Device

Based on the available information, the upcoming smartphone appears designed to provide a balanced experience between performance and efficiency. Instead of competing directly with ultra-premium models, the device aims to offer flagship-inspired features within a more accessible pricing category.

The key expectations from the leak include:

  • Advanced processor powered by snapdragon 7s gen 2
  • Larger memory capacity such as 12GB RAM
  • Faster charging capability with 50W charging
  • Improved energy management through battery optimization
  • Enhanced thermal control for sustained performance

These upgrades suggest that the device could deliver smoother real-world usage compared to previous versions.

Expected Specifications Overview

Feature Expected Details
Device Nothing Phone
Processor snapdragon 7s gen 2
Memory 12GB RAM
Charging 50W charging
Optimization Advanced battery optimization
Category mid range

This table highlights the balanced approach toward performance, efficiency, and usability.
